D3dx9 30 Dll Access

sfc /scannow This checks Windows system files, but it on Windows 10/11 — only use this after trying Method 1. Common Questions Can I just download d3dx9_30.dll from a DLL website? Strongly discouraged. Most DLL aggregator sites are unsafe. They may offer outdated, infected, or incorrect-architecture files. Always use Microsoft’s official installer. Does Windows 10/11 support DirectX 9? Yes — via the DirectX 9 compatibility layer . However, the optional D3DX library components (like d3dx9_30.dll ) are not pre-installed. You must install them via the DirectX Runtime. I already have DirectX 12. Why do I need this? DirectX 12 does not include DirectX 9’s helper libraries. Many older games specifically call d3dx9_30.dll by name. Without it, they crash on launch. Summary | Issue | Solution | |-------|----------| | Missing d3dx9_30.dll | Install official DirectX 9 Runtime | | Game still broken after install | Restart PC, then reinstall the game | | Error persists | Check for antivirus quarantine or run game as admin |

Never download DLLs from shady sites. Microsoft’s free DirectX Runtime fixes this error safely and completely. If you found this post helpful, share it with someone who still plays classic PC games. d3dx9 30 dll